> I have been using what are now known as Prismacolor
> colored pencils for
> quite some years now. I have some old stock of
> these pencils from when
> they were originally called Berol Karismacolor and
> then Berol
> Prismacolor and now just Prismacolors after the
> Sanford corporation
> bought over the line from Berol. With the
> change-over of companies some
> of the old colors were changed in color formula and
> I think some old
> colors discontinued.
